Scout Report
International talent continues to emerge from the Baltic region, with this Class of 2027 point guard bringing European fundamentals to the New England prep scene.
Background
Hailing from Riga, Latvia, Valdis Valters made the journey across the Atlantic to develop his game at CATS Academy in Massachusetts. The transition from European basketball to the American prep circuit represents a significant step in his development, as he adapts to the different pace and style of play while maintaining the fundamental skills that Baltic prospects are known for.
Playing Style
Standing 6-2 with a solid 190-pound frame, Valters possesses ideal size for the point guard position at the prep level. His European background suggests strong basketball IQ and fundamental skills, particularly in terms of court vision and decision-making. The limited statistical sample shows versatility, contributing across multiple categories with points, rebounds, and assists. His ability to fill up the stat sheet indicates a well-rounded skill set, though he'll need to continue developing his athleticism and adapt to the faster pace of American basketball.
Recruitment
As a Class of 2027 prospect without reported offers yet, Valters is still in the early stages of his recruitment cycle. His international background and prep school platform at CATS Academy provide excellent exposure opportunities. With continued development and adaptation to the American game, he projects as a potential mid-major prospect with the basketball IQ and size that college coaches value in floor generals.
